Mechanism of the transesterification of esters of acids formed by tervalent phosphorus 629 WebA one-pot lithiation–phosphonylation procedure was elaborated as a method to prepare heteroaromatic phosphonic acids. It relied on the direct lithiation of heteroaromatics followed by phosphonylation with diethyl chlorophosphite and then oxidation with hydrogen peroxide. This protocol provided the desired phosphonates with satisfactory yields. This …

WebThey differ from primary phenols and amines in that they are decomposed by reaction with a hydroperoxide, rather than containing it. They are particularly useful in synergistic combinations with primary anti-oxidants. Phosphite/phosphonites are generally regarded as the secondary antioxidant.
